According to SAP lumira when working with your data you have an opportunity to chang the texts(Stings) by replacing or double clicking and change the information. My question is "Has anybody found similar procedures when dealing with numbers when you have to change certain figures inside the data.... or this can only be done else where! eg. excell or something?

that's possible with Lumira as well. If you load your data and go to the Prepare room you got the Calculation drop-down list in the upper right corner where you can select New Calculated Attribute as an option. This will open a function builder where you can work on manipulating your numerical columns as well.

changing/ correcting only certain numbers of a specific column without a common rule that can be applied you are not able to do this with Lumira. If you are using the function builder it will generate a new column for you.
